蛇行矩阵 (Java代码)
摘要:解题思路:注意事项:参考代码:import java.util.Scanner;
public class Main {
public static void main(String[] a……
蛇行矩阵-题解(Python代码)
摘要:n=eval(input())
a=1 #记录每行首值
m=0 #记录各行首值的差值
for i in range(1,n+1): #输出n行
b=a #b记录每行数值,从首值a开始……
蛇行矩阵 (C语言代码)
摘要:参考代码:#include<stdio.h>int main(void){ int n, N[100][100], i, j,k, count=0; // N[100][10……
优质题解
1097: 蛇行矩阵
摘要:解题思路:(1)建一个大小为 N 的二维数组。(2)定义一个计数器,每生成一节蛇就+1。(3)生成蛇的顺序是斜着、从行开始,比如蛇的第二条斜线,就是在 (1, 0) 和 (0, 1) 的位置按顺序生成……
蛇行矩阵 (C++代码)
摘要:#include <iostream>using namespace std;int main (){ int n,count=1; cin>>n; int *p=new int [n*n]; for……
蛇行矩阵 (C语言代码)
摘要:解题思路:注意事项:参考代码:#include <stdio.h>int main(){ int n,i=0,j,k,m; int a[100][100]={0}; scanf("%d",&n);……
蛇行矩阵 (C++代码)
摘要:解题思路:开始想用动态分配内存连续的二维数组,然后按照对角线依次把数字放入各个位置(先判断右上是否越界,如果未越界,则放在右上,如果右上越界,则扫描二维数组的第0列找出第一个空的位置放入),最后在把二……
Fighting!蓝桥 题解1097:蛇行矩阵 (C++代码)
摘要:解题思路:观察每一行之间的规律,再总结第一列变化的规律注意事项:引入新变元间接控制参考代码:#include<iostream>#include<stdio.h>#include<string.h>u……
蛇行矩阵 (C语言代码)
摘要:解题思路: 认真分析,找到其中的规律,详细请看代码!注意事项:参考代码:#include <stdio.h>
#define N 101
int main()
{
int a[N][N]={……